For every $3.00 donated to a certain charity by Club A, $1.25 was donated by Club B. If the combined total amount donated to the
shtirl [24]

Answer:

D, $18,000.00

Step-by-step explanation:

Club A

$3 x is donated where x is the number of donations

Club B

$1.25x  is donated where x is the number of donations

The total of donations is 25500.00

Add the donations  times the dollar amount  for Club A and Club B and you get the total amount donated

$3x +$1.25x = 25500.00

Combine like terms

4.25x = 25500.00

Divide by 4.25 on each side

4.25/4.25x = 25500.00/4.25

x =6000

There were 6000 donations

We want to find Club A donation amount

$3 x is the amount donated

3*6000 = 18000
